site stats

React native usereffect and props

WebThe useEffect Hook allows you to perform side effects in your components. Some examples of side effects are: fetching data, directly updating the DOM, and timers. useEffect … WebJan 3, 2024 · Let’s quickly recap the useEffect Hook in React. By default it runs on every re-render: const Example = () => { const [count, setCount] = useState(0) useEffect(() => { document. title = `You clicked $ {count} times` }) return ( You clicked {count} times setCount(count + 1)}>Click me ) }

React useEffect cleanup: How and when to use it

WebAug 10, 2024 · React useEffect tutorial beginner to advanced. useEffect best practices. Clean up, lifecycle, and rendering problems. Show more WebReact Native Props. The properties of React Native components are simply pronounced as props. In React Native, most of the components can be customized at the time of their … daily mortgage interest rate https://be-everyday.com

What are props in React Native - GeeksForGeeks

WebJan 31, 2024 · useLayoutEffectwas designed to have the same timing as componentDidMount. So useLayoutEffect(fn, [])is a much closer match to componentDidMount()than useEffect(fn, [])-- at least from a timing standpoint. Does that mean we should be using useLayoutEffectinstead? Probably not. WebApr 9, 2024 · 因为 React Native 的底层为 React 框架,所以如果是 UI 层的变更,那么就映射为虚拟 DOM 后进行 diff 算法,diff 算法计算出变动后的 JSON 映射文件,最终由 Native … WebReactive values include props, state, and all the variables and functions declared directly inside your component body. If your linter is configured for React, it will verify that every reactive value is correctly specified as a dependency. The list of dependencies must have a constant number of items and be written inline like [dep1, dep2, dep3]. biological treatments for unipolar depression

useEffect – React

Category:Object & array dependencies in the React useEffect Hook

Tags:React native usereffect and props

React native usereffect and props

React native use useEffect on navigation params

WebMay 4, 2024 · What causes this issue? Let’s break down our issue step by step: On the first render, React checks the value of count.Here, since count is 0, the program executes the … WebJun 10, 2024 · Hooks are a great way to access React’s state and lifecycle methods from a functional component. The useEffect Hook is a function ( effect) that runs after render and every time the DOM updates. In this article, we’ll discuss some tips to better use the useEffect Hook. 1. Child Effects Fire First

React native usereffect and props

Did you know?

WebSep 6, 2024 · Here’s a function with NO side effects: JavaScript Snippet: function add(a, b) { return a + b } The function add does nothing except take an input and return an output. It doesn’t reach outside itself to mess with anything else! Let’s introduce a side effect. Live JavaScript Snippet: const resultDiv = document.getElementById('add-example') WebReact Native: Custom register or using Controller. ... The values props will react to changes and update the form values, which is useful when your form needs to be updated by …

React native use useEffect on navigation params. In my app, I have a home screen and getData screen, when user click a button in home screen the user will be directed to getData screen, and when data is retrieved from API, the user will be directed to home screen and see the data retrieved. WebJul 14, 2024 · Video. Props are used to provide properties to the components using which they can be modified and customized. These properties are passed to the components …

WebMar 17, 2024 · Props Most components can be customized when they are created, with different parameters. These created parameters are called props, short for properties. For … Webimport { useState, useEffect } from "react"; const CACHE = {}; export default function useStaleRefresh (url, defaultValue = []) { const [data, setData] = useState (defaultValue); const [isLoading, setLoading] = useState (true); useEffect ( () => { // cacheID is how a cache is identified against a unique request const cacheID = url; // look in …

WebApr 15, 2024 · In #React and #ReactNative, #hooks are a powerful feature that allows developers to use state and other React features in functional components without having to use class components or render props.

WebOct 5, 2024 · In React development, web application programming interfaces (APIs) are an integral part of single-page application (SPA) designs. APIs are the primary way for … daily mortgage market commentaryWebApr 9, 2024 · The FormBuilder component should accept a schema prop, which is a JSON object that describes the data schema. The schema should specify the types of fields that should be rendered, along with any validation rules or other requirements. ... React Native 119. Calendar 118. Firebase 116. Reactjs 114. Generator 113. Portfolio Page 109. Recent … biological treatment of industrial wastewaterWebApr 9, 2024 · 因为 React Native 的底层为 React 框架,所以如果是 UI 层的变更,那么就映射为虚拟 DOM 后进行 diff 算法,diff 算法计算出变动后的 JSON 映射文件,最终由 Native 层将此 JSON 文件映射渲染到原生 App 的页面元素上,最终实现了在项目中只需要控制 state 以及 … daily mortality rateWebMar 28, 2024 · Create React App is a great tool for quickly getting up and running on new React projects. Some other reasons why you should use this tool are as follows: It abstracts away the complex configurations that come with creating a new React project. It comes with a built-in development server that allows you to see changes in real time as you make ... daily mortgage interest calculatorWebTo help you get started, we’ve selected a few react-native-uuid exam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ately. Enable here. biological treatment of waste waterWebReact Navigation runs its animations in native thread, so it's not a problem in many cases. But if the effect updates the UI or renders something expensive, then it can affect the … daily mortgage news ratesWebApr 11, 2024 · Props in React. A prop is an immutable thing that cannot be changed after declaring the component. We can't change it in the future. For example, to load an image … biological treatment tank